Description of problem:

Yum installing python-zope-sqlalchemy incorrectly brings along a number of python3 dependencies.  Those should only come along if python3-zope-sqlalchemy is installed.

=========================================================================================================
 Package                           Arch              Version                    Repository          Size
=========================================================================================================
Installing:
 python-zope-sqlalchemy            noarch            0.7.2-1.fc19               fedora              30 k
Installing for dependencies:
 python-sqlalchemy                 x86_64            0.8.3-1.fc19               updates            2.9 M
 python-transaction                noarch            1.4.1-1.fc19               fedora              77 k
 python-zope-event                 noarch            4.0.2-1.fc19               fedora              77 k
 python-zope-interface             x86_64            4.0.5-1.fc19               fedora             138 k
 python3                           x86_64            3.3.2-7.fc19               updates             43 k
 python3-libs                      x86_64            3.3.2-7.fc19               updates            6.2 M
 python3-sqlalchemy                x86_64            0.8.3-1.fc19               updates            2.9 M
 python3-transaction               noarch            1.4.1-1.fc19               fedora              81 k
 python3-zope-event                noarch            4.0.2-1.fc19               fedora              77 k
 python3-zope-interface            x86_64            4.0.5-1.fc19               fedora             142 k

Transaction Summary
=========================================================================================================
Install  1 Package (+10 Dependent packages)
